KARACHI, Oct 31: St.Patrick and St.Lawrence Schools moved ahead in the 6th Dr S.M.A.Shah inter-school cricket tournament after winning their matches Tuesday.

St Pat’s defeated St Judes by 110 runs at the Asghar Ali Shah Stadium.

At the UBL Sports Complex, Zargham Khan slammed a fine 43 with six fours and Imran Bashir and Imran Hussain took three wicket each to play key role in St Lawrence’s eight-wicket win over City School.

Summarized scores:

St Pat’s beat St Judes by 110 runs.

St Pat’s: 226-9 in 40 overs (Fahad Iqbal 43, Raza Hussain 29, Jerry de Cruze 24, Basit Arif 24, M.Safif 2-20, M.Naji 2-31)

St Judes: 116 in 32 overs (Mohammad Safi 22, Mubashir Ali 16, Raza Hussain 2-1, M.Ehsan 2-11, Azhar Shah 2-19).

St Lawrence beat City Darakshan by eight wickets.

City: 128 in 33.4 overs (Behram Khan 57, M.Rehan 25, Bilal Hussain 3-30, Imran Bashir 3-12)

St Lawrence: 132 for 2 in 19.2 overs (Zargham Khan 43, Shaikh Samad 32, Imran Bashir 31).—APP
